Venerable Gabriel the Athonite (10th century)

Memory: June 11 Saint Gabriel the Athonite is one of the most significant figures of Athonite monasticism in the 10th century, inextricably linked with the miraculous event of the delivery of the hymn "Axion Estin." He practiced asceticism in Karyes of Mount Athos, at the Cell of the Dormition of the Theotokos in the area of Kapsala, which today belongs to the Monastery of Pantokrator. Saint John the Iberian (†998)

Memory: May 13th Saint John the Iberian is one of the most significant figures of Athonite monasticism in the 10th century. Born into a prominent family of Iberia, John Varasvatzes, as he was known in the world, distinguished himself as a curopalates and advisor to the ruler of Iberia, David. His decision to abandon worldly life and embrace monasticism marked the beginning of a new era for Mount Athos.
